Overview
- Princess Beatrice and Princess Eugenie joined the Christmas Day church service at Sandringham with senior royals, while Andrew Mountbatten‑Windsor and Sarah Ferguson marked the holiday separately at Royal Lodge.
- Andrew has been stripped of his titles and remains excluded from senior royal events, and multiple reports say he is expected to leave Royal Lodge before Easter for Marsh Farm on the Sandringham estate, which is under repair.
- Royal commentators Ingrid Seward and Charlie Rae claim Andrew pressed his daughters to attend Sandringham to keep a connection to family discussions, portraying the sisters as his only remaining link to the inner circle.
- A family friend told People that Andrew and Sarah "fully backed" Beatrice and Eugenie’s decision to accept the King’s invitation, describing the sisters as loyal to the institution.
- Property expert Elliot Castle says that once the Royal Lodge lease is surrendered or terminated, there would be nothing for the sisters to inherit, as the residence would revert to the Crown Estate.
